Output 753ee95661d156f376fd0fe487e3a597c211846904af2feaa3df61be426c2943:0

value
12800
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5af25a4b6d235e6e95f07638e0a2bd7c799390893fac40a40a1d341ff5ce80ea
address
ltc1ptte95jmdyd0xa90swcuwpg4a03ue8yyf87kypfq2r56plawwsr4q3k50kw
transaction
753ee95661d156f376fd0fe487e3a597c211846904af2feaa3df61be426c2943
spent
true